当前位置: 首页 > news >正文

教育培训网站模板销售课程视频免费

教育培训网站模板,销售课程视频免费,点击图片是网站怎么做的,WordPress黑镜邻接表的基本概念 顶点(Vertex): 图中的每个顶点用一个节点表示。 每个顶点存储一个链表或数组,用于记录与该顶点直接相连的其他顶点。 边(Edge): 如果顶点 A 和顶点 B 之间有一条边&#xf…

邻接表的基本概念

  1. 顶点(Vertex)

    • 图中的每个顶点用一个节点表示。

    • 每个顶点存储一个链表或数组,用于记录与该顶点直接相连的其他顶点。

  2. 边(Edge)

    • 如果顶点 A 和顶点 B 之间有一条边,那么在 A 的邻接表中会记录 B,同时在 B 的邻接表中也会记录 A(如果是无向图)。

  3. 存储方式

    • 邻接表可以用多种方式实现,比如:

      • 链表:每个顶点对应一个链表,链表中存储与该顶点相连的其他顶点。

      • 动态数组:每个顶点对应一个动态数组(如 ArrayList),数组中存储与该顶点相连的其他顶点。

      • 哈希表:每个顶点对应一个哈希表,键是相邻顶点,值可以是边的权重(适用于带权图)。

  4. 代码实现

顶点定义

public class Node {//节点位置int data;//下一个节点Node nextNode;//节点默认空值Node() {};//节点变量Node(int val){data=val;}//节点初始化Node(int val,Node node){data=val;nextNode=node;}
}

邻接表创建与打印

import java.util.ArrayList;
import java.util.List;public class GraphTest {//创建领接表//顶点 A B C D E F//边 AB AC BD DF EFpublic static void creatGraph(){//创建顶点List<Character> vList=new ArrayList<>();for(int i=0;i<6;i++){vList.add((char)('A'+i));}//创建空列表存储空节点,表示相互领接关系List<Node> vNodeList=new ArrayList<>();for(int i=0;i<vList.size();i++){vNodeList.add(null);}//插入领接关系//A->B 0-1insert(0,1,vNodeList);//A->C 0-2insert(0,2,vNodeList);//B->D 1-3insert(1,3,vNodeList);//D->F 3-5insert(3,5,vNodeList);//E->F 4-5insert(4,5,vNodeList);//领接表打印for(int i=0;i<vNodeList.size();i++){System.out.print(vList.get(i));System.out.print("-->");Node curNode=vNodeList.get(i);while (curNode!=null){System.out.print(vList.get(curNode.data));System.out.print(" ");System.out.print(curNode.data);System.out.print(" ");curNode=curNode.nextNode;}System.out.println();}}//头插入法插入相互领接数据//v1为顶点位置,v2为相互领接顶点的位置public static void insert(int v1,int v2,List<Node> list){//创建一个节点Node newNode=new Node(v2);//新的节点指向列表里的节点newNode.nextNode=list.get(v1);//存储当前节点在列表里list.set(v1,newNode);}public static void main(String[] args) {creatGraph();}
}


文章转载自:
http://dinncoprioritize.zfyr.cn
http://dinncoamberina.zfyr.cn
http://dinncosmf.zfyr.cn
http://dinncocautel.zfyr.cn
http://dinncovertex.zfyr.cn
http://dinncousableness.zfyr.cn
http://dinncovituperation.zfyr.cn
http://dinncoectotropic.zfyr.cn
http://dinncowinepress.zfyr.cn
http://dinncovarioloid.zfyr.cn
http://dinncosinglechip.zfyr.cn
http://dinncoposnjakite.zfyr.cn
http://dinncorhe.zfyr.cn
http://dinncocommissarial.zfyr.cn
http://dinncoenlightenment.zfyr.cn
http://dinncoguyanan.zfyr.cn
http://dinncoerven.zfyr.cn
http://dinncoconferrer.zfyr.cn
http://dinncobeachfront.zfyr.cn
http://dinncoosmidrosis.zfyr.cn
http://dinncochinchin.zfyr.cn
http://dinncoexophasia.zfyr.cn
http://dinncopentobarbitone.zfyr.cn
http://dinncoethereally.zfyr.cn
http://dinncomaladjusted.zfyr.cn
http://dinncowitty.zfyr.cn
http://dinncoorient.zfyr.cn
http://dinncohemocytometer.zfyr.cn
http://dinncosquail.zfyr.cn
http://dinncothurston.zfyr.cn
http://dinncoparing.zfyr.cn
http://dinncokos.zfyr.cn
http://dinncosubstituent.zfyr.cn
http://dinncorowdedow.zfyr.cn
http://dinncotokoloshe.zfyr.cn
http://dinncokirovabad.zfyr.cn
http://dinncofirmness.zfyr.cn
http://dinncosectional.zfyr.cn
http://dinncoescolar.zfyr.cn
http://dinncopreludio.zfyr.cn
http://dinncoacoustician.zfyr.cn
http://dinncolloyd.zfyr.cn
http://dinncoergatoid.zfyr.cn
http://dinncosmtp.zfyr.cn
http://dinncoprelature.zfyr.cn
http://dinnconecrophobia.zfyr.cn
http://dinncodestructor.zfyr.cn
http://dinncoemulative.zfyr.cn
http://dinncouat.zfyr.cn
http://dinncoretrogression.zfyr.cn
http://dinncofracturation.zfyr.cn
http://dinncotelome.zfyr.cn
http://dinncofeedstuff.zfyr.cn
http://dinncolassell.zfyr.cn
http://dinncobasaltiform.zfyr.cn
http://dinncosemisavage.zfyr.cn
http://dinncoxxx.zfyr.cn
http://dinncolatterly.zfyr.cn
http://dinncomorbific.zfyr.cn
http://dinncoguise.zfyr.cn
http://dinncopreclude.zfyr.cn
http://dinncocompletely.zfyr.cn
http://dinncodocumentalist.zfyr.cn
http://dinncooloroso.zfyr.cn
http://dinncorepublicrat.zfyr.cn
http://dinncojetborne.zfyr.cn
http://dinncoflickeringly.zfyr.cn
http://dinncoestimable.zfyr.cn
http://dinncoliquidise.zfyr.cn
http://dinncochronometer.zfyr.cn
http://dinncoarisings.zfyr.cn
http://dinncofrugal.zfyr.cn
http://dinncoestrepement.zfyr.cn
http://dinncohirstie.zfyr.cn
http://dinncooctant.zfyr.cn
http://dinncokonfyt.zfyr.cn
http://dinncodipteran.zfyr.cn
http://dinncoinjured.zfyr.cn
http://dinncodiscretionarily.zfyr.cn
http://dinncohyposulfite.zfyr.cn
http://dinncolipogenesis.zfyr.cn
http://dinncostubby.zfyr.cn
http://dinncomaim.zfyr.cn
http://dinncohussy.zfyr.cn
http://dinncourinette.zfyr.cn
http://dinncorebukeful.zfyr.cn
http://dinncosubpolar.zfyr.cn
http://dinncodionysius.zfyr.cn
http://dinncowonderworking.zfyr.cn
http://dinncolengthman.zfyr.cn
http://dinncopokeberry.zfyr.cn
http://dinncononpermissive.zfyr.cn
http://dinncoderogation.zfyr.cn
http://dinncohydrodynamics.zfyr.cn
http://dinncoblende.zfyr.cn
http://dinncofissipedal.zfyr.cn
http://dinncoheterochromous.zfyr.cn
http://dinncopediculosis.zfyr.cn
http://dinncograndniece.zfyr.cn
http://dinncochristening.zfyr.cn
http://www.dinnco.com/news/89173.html

相关文章:

  • 松江做网站的公司大数据查询平台
  • 小说网站做编辑器简述seo的应用范围
  • 进销存管理系统哪个好东莞seo网络培训
  • 用rp怎么做网站按钮下拉框济南百度竞价开户
  • 网站建设 上海浦东电商网站排名
  • 莆田网站自助建站中小企业管理培训课程
  • 广州最近流行传染疾病西安网站seo哪家公司好
  • wordpress pc手机端南宁seo网络推广
  • 企业网站建设重要性软文营销的作用
  • 企业内部网站制作实时热点新闻事件
  • 苏州网站开发建设软文代发代理
  • CSS做网站下拉菜单被图片挡住了百度在线下载
  • 网站微营销公司哪家好全球最大的中文搜索引擎
  • 无锡企业网站seoseo推广优化
  • Wordpress用七牛云存储seo免费推广
  • 昆山网站推广百度一下浏览器下载安装
  • 做动画的动作库网站百度搜索结果优化
  • 福州seo优化排名推广百度排名优化
  • 新疆建设兵团环保厅官方网站域名查询网入口
  • 青岛哪家做网站的公司好360提交入口网址
  • 怎么做外国网站卖东西seo在线论坛
  • 东莞本地生活网株洲seo快速排名
  • 关于网站备案友情链接交换形式
  • 公司的网站链接找谁做廊坊百度快照优化排名
  • 做网站开发要学什么语言电脑培训班附近有吗
  • 南宁市住房和城乡建设部网站实时新闻
  • 网站 asp php怎么制作自己公司网站
  • 北丰科技网站建设怎样策划一个营销型网站
  • 安庆城乡建设局网站宁德市人民医院
  • 比较好的公司网页制作谷歌seo运营